Mobile phone recycling has become increasingly mainstream, with many millions of people in the UK handing in their old mobile phones and electrical gadgets for cash. It’s a growth industry that’s seen more and more companies and websites offering cash bonuses to customers selling mobile phones.

As a result of all this activity, consumers and sellers needed a comparison site where they could discover which places were best for them to sell mobile phones and other old electrical devices. This would let them compare the prices from each company, saving them time and giving them the best price possible while still helping the environment. And so the mobile recycling comparison website was born.
